dc.descriptionWe present a quasilocal formalism, based on the one proposed by Brown and York, for dilaton gravity with Yang-Mills fields. For solutions possessing sufficient symmetry, we define conserved quantities such as mass, angular momentum, and charge. We also present a micro-canonical action and use it to arrive at a quasilocal version of the first law of thermodynamics for static systems containing a black hole.
